Guggenheim Treasury Services (GTS) is a dynamic, fast-paced structured funding business within Guggenheim Partners. We engage in a wide variety of structured funding transactions, including repo, securities lending, total return swaps and other custom arrangements, across equities and fixed income. Our platform operates across a multi-entity structure — including trading, hedging, and funding entities — designed to optimize regulatory capital and provide bespoke funding solutions to clients. A portion of our business is conducted through an SEC-registered security-based swap dealer (SBSD), with additional activity conducted through unregulated entities.
